JS: Array Difference for Primitive or Object Arrays. Returns the difference. Relies on lodash.

| define(['angular', 'lodash'], function(angular, _){ | |
| 'use strict'; | |
| angular.module('Services') | |
| .service('ArrayDifferenceServ', [ | |
| function(){ | |
| /** | |
| * Compares and returns the difference between arrays based on their values. | |
| * It will subtract the duplicate values from subsequent arrays from the first array. | |
| * It operates similarly to array_diff in PHP, but works for arrays of objects. | |
| * An optional compare function callback is allowed, make sure to prebind a context if required. | |
| * This only works on the first dimension, not multidimensional arrays. | |
| * @param function compare Optional compare callback called with func(a, b), where "a" | |
| * is a value from the first array, and "b" is a value from | |
| * subsequent arrays | |
| * @return array Array of values that were unique in the first array | |
| */ | |
| this.arrayDifference = function(compare){ | |
| var arrays = Array.prototype.slice.call(arguments, 0); | |
| //if compare is a function, we'll use it as the callback | |
| //and also remove it from the arrays list to compare | |
| if(this.type(compare) === 'Function'){ | |
| compare = arrays.shift(); | |
| }else{ | |
| compare = false; | |
| } | |
| //we're subtracting the other values off the first array, this array will therefore be modified | |
| //also we're cloning it to prevent affecting a potential pass by reference | |
| var firstArray = _.cloneDeep(arrays.shift()); | |
| //i is the iteration of arrays | |
| //j is the iteration of the firstArray | |
| //k is the iteration of subsequent arrays values | |
| for(var i = 0; i < arrays.length; i++){ | |
| //reverse iteration to prevent splicing from affecting the iterative index | |
| var j = firstArray.length; | |
| while(j--){ | |
| var primaryValue = firstArray[j]; | |
| for(var k = 0; k < arrays[i].length; k++){ | |
| var secondaryValue = arrays[i][k]; | |
| //if it is a match, we remove it from the firstArray | |
| if(_.isEqual(primaryValue, secondaryValue, compare)){ | |
| firstArray.splice(j, 1); | |
| break; | |
| } | |
| } | |
| } | |
| } | |
| return firstArray; | |
| }; | |
| } | |
| ]); | |
| }); |
